当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

对象存储与分布式存储区别,对象存储与分布式存储,技术原理、应用场景及发展前景对比分析

对象存储与分布式存储区别,对象存储与分布式存储,技术原理、应用场景及发展前景对比分析

对象存储与分布式存储区别显著。对象存储以对象为单位存储,适用于大规模数据存储;分布式存储则以文件为单位,适合处理海量并发访问。技术原理上,对象存储强调数据隔离与容错,分...

对象存储与分布式存储区别显著。对象存储以对象为单位存储,适用于大规模数据存储;分布式存储则以文件为单位,适合处理海量并发访问。技术原理上,对象存储强调数据隔离与容错,分布式存储则强调负载均衡与数据一致性。应用场景方面,对象存储适于大数据、云存储,分布式存储则广泛用于互联网企业。发展前景看,两者将融合发展趋势,共同推动数据存储技术进步。

随着大数据、云计算、物联网等技术的快速发展,数据存储需求日益增长,对象存储和分布式存储作为两种主流的数据存储技术,在数据存储领域扮演着重要角色,本文将从技术原理、应用场景及发展前景等方面对对象存储与分布式存储进行对比分析,以期为读者提供有益的参考。

对象存储与分布式存储的区别

1、技术原理

(1)对象存储

对象存储技术将数据以对象的形式存储,每个对象包含数据本身、元数据和存储位置等信息,对象存储系统通常采用键值对(Key-Value)存储结构,便于数据检索和管理,在对象存储中,数据以块的形式存储在存储设备上,块之间通过哈希算法进行映射,提高数据访问效率。

对象存储与分布式存储区别,对象存储与分布式存储,技术原理、应用场景及发展前景对比分析

(2)分布式存储

分布式存储技术将数据分散存储在多个节点上,通过分布式算法实现数据的负载均衡、故障转移和容错,分布式存储系统通常采用分布式文件系统(DFS)或分布式数据库(DB)等架构,将数据分割成小块,分散存储在各个节点上。

2、应用场景

(1)对象存储

对象存储适用于以下场景:

① 海量数据存储:对象存储系统可存储海量数据,适用于大数据、云存储等场景。

② 数据检索:对象存储系统便于数据检索,适用于搜索引擎、视频点播等场景。

③ 数据共享:对象存储系统支持数据共享,适用于数据交换、协作等场景。

(2)分布式存储

对象存储与分布式存储区别,对象存储与分布式存储,技术原理、应用场景及发展前景对比分析

分布式存储适用于以下场景:

① 高并发访问:分布式存储系统可提供高性能的数据访问,适用于高并发场景。

② 大规模数据存储:分布式存储系统可存储海量数据,适用于大数据、云计算等场景。

③ 容错与故障转移:分布式存储系统具有容错和故障转移能力,适用于关键业务场景。

3、发展前景

(1)对象存储

随着物联网、大数据等技术的发展,对象存储在以下几个方面具有广阔的发展前景:

① 高性能:通过优化存储架构、提升数据传输速率等技术手段,提高对象存储系统性能。

② 跨界融合:对象存储与其他存储技术(如分布式存储)的融合,实现更高效的数据存储和管理。

对象存储与分布式存储区别,对象存储与分布式存储,技术原理、应用场景及发展前景对比分析

③ 数据治理:通过数据生命周期管理、数据安全等手段,提高数据质量和管理水平。

(2)分布式存储

分布式存储在以下方面具有广阔的发展前景:

① 人工智能:分布式存储在人工智能领域具有广泛应用,如大数据分析、深度学习等。

② 云计算:分布式存储是云计算的核心技术之一,随着云计算的快速发展,分布式存储市场将持续增长。

③ 物联网:分布式存储在物联网领域具有广泛应用,如智能家居、智能交通等。

本文从技术原理、应用场景及发展前景等方面对对象存储与分布式存储进行了对比分析,可以看出,两种存储技术各有优势,适用于不同的场景,随着技术的不断发展,对象存储与分布式存储将在未来发挥更加重要的作用。

黑狐家游戏

发表评论

最新文章